Here's Peter Brown's First Mail Piece

I mentioned in my Air/Mail: Advantage Peter Brown post that I had seen Brown's first mail piece. Thanks to the Brown campaign for posting that piece online in response to my blog post and in response to Greg's request that all the mayoral campaigns put their mail online so that the pieces get wider exposure.
As I said, this is a large piece - 17x11 folded - and has the look, feel and messaging of his website and multimedia. I like the repeating of Brown's logo, clear messaging about an even better Houston, three main understandable points, info about Election Day, and invitation to join on Brown's Facebook, Twitter and YouTube. There's also info on how to text to join their mobile campaign.
I have no idea who the Brown campaign targeted to receive this first mailer, other than I know a friend with mixed R and D primary history got the piece, as well as a friend who is as liberal as they come.
